21xrx.com
2024-11-05 18:36:41 Tuesday
登录
文章检索 我的文章 写文章
C语言变量名可以有空格吗
2023-06-16 12:05:18 深夜i     --     --
C语言 变量名 空格 编译器 分隔符 下划线 驼峰式命名法

C语言是一种非常重要的编程语言,当中的变量名给人们提供了更多的命名自由度。但是,对于很多初学者和新手来说,C语言变量名可以有空格吗,是一个非常常见的问题。事实上,C语言中的变量名是不允许出现空格的。

那么为什么不能在变量名中加入空格呢?这是因为空格在计算机语言中是作为分隔符来进行识别的。在C语言中,编译器会将变量名中的字符逐一处理,直到遇到空格字符时就认为已经结束了该变量名的定义。因此,如果你在变量名中加入了空格,编译器就会误认为是两个变量名,从而出现错误。

总结一下,C语言变量名是不能有空格的。但是,你可以使用下划线或者驼峰式命名法来分隔多个单词,这样既方便阅读,又不会误导编译器。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复